Roman blinds

Our standard Roman blinds are all handmade in our Marlborough studio from high quality natural materials using traditional robust techniques. Our blinds involve a mix of machine and hand (stab) stitching to ensure they are made to last with no stitch lines visible on the front of the blind. 

Roman blinds are a particularly good option if you need shade and would like to cover your window from the top down.

Reverse Roman blind

Our Reverse Roman Blinds are our own design created by Ronni herself after the completion of her Design MA in Bristol. They play on the idea of revealing and celebrating mechanisms and make a feature of all the parts rather than hiding them away. Oak rods, metal eyes and beautiful cords are revealed at the front to create a high quality, creative piece. 

This design is particularly useful if you have a shallow reveal and there is a risk of blind cords catching on a protruding window handle.

All our blinds can be made with a range of plain or coloured cords and brass or steel parts.

 

Roman blinds for unique windows

Let us find a solution to your unique window shapes

This blind was designed for a modern newly built house in Aldbourne, Wiltshire. Usually roman blinds created for angled windows only lift up on the straight lower section however these were designed to pull up at an angle all the way to the top to allow more light into the room.
